Dewey Williams
Dewey Edgar Williams
"Dee"
Bat/Throw: R/R
Height: 6' 0"
Weight: 160
Born: 1916-2-5 at Durham, NC (US)
Died: 2000-3-19 at Williston, ND (US)
Interred: Riverview Cemetery in Williston, ND (US)
